S.M.S. 16 (1898)
Builder: Yarrow, London[1]
Laid down: 1897[2]
Launched: 1898[3]
Commissioned: 1898[4]
Broken up: 1920[5]
Fate: in France

S.M.S. 16 was one of 4 second-class torpedo boats of the Cobra class.
